Transaction 469779345690073f34e6627728d0abcb4264d4d0df424c63a63d04bf261134a8

6 Input
2 Outputs
  • 469779345690073f34e6627728d0abcb4264d4d0df424c63a63d04bf261134a8:0
  • value  995032
    address  34K6QezegZZcxV25jkZktiwA39AsMcKNMq
  • 469779345690073f34e6627728d0abcb4264d4d0df424c63a63d04bf261134a8:1
  • value  16704735
    address  32bf8LDdJRGFuen16hRNrhcmr2KWDxeQte